PoE+ Circuit Delivers 13W to 70W for Powered Devices (PDs)
Wed, 14 Jul 2010 18:56:00 GMT
This application note presents a simple, cost-effective, pre-IEEE 802.3at PoE+ Powered Decice (PD) solution that employs the MAX5941B. The preliminary requirements of PoE+ PDs are discussed, as is the advantage of extending the existing MAX5941B circuit to implement a PoE+ PD. Test results including inrush-current limit, efficiency, output ripple, and dynamic response are presented for a 3.3V, 30W PD.
